- 1Located on the banks of Klong Bang Luang on the Thonburi side of the Chao Phraya River, Baan Silapin (The Artist’s House) is a hidden gem devoted to preserving Thai culture. Here you'll experience what life in Bangkok was like before the concrete jungle took hold. The wooden house, over 200 years old and lovingly restored by its owner, sits at the heart of a small community of rustic shophouses which are connected by a wooden walkway that follows the edge of the klong (canal).Pass byWat Paknam Phasi Charoen

Hi, we took the Longtail Boat Tour which meets outside of a specific Elefin Coffee shop. We walked down an alley and along a raised platform to the dock where the boat was. We went down canals and saw a variety of homes, empty land or businesses along the canals. We also stopped at a temple with the largest Buddha in Thailand and another stop where you could shop, get a snack or use the restroom, and feed the fish. Then back to the original starting point.
Notes: I would not recommend this if you are physically challenged since you will have to get on and off the boat 3 times. Also would not be good for small children unless you are helping/watching them constantly.
Stop 2: There are no rails to protect people from falling in the canal at the very small shops there. Basically it is wooden walkways then a fall into the water if you are not paying attention. If you walk farther down, there is a bridge that goes over the canal. You can get some nice photos from here. Be careful since motorized two wheeled vehicles zip up either side. You should be on the stairs side of this not very wide bridge. There are a lot of fish in the water and you can buy fish food from the vendors.
The tour itself is highly recommended since it is inexpensive, you get to ride a Longtail, see a side of life which can't be seen from land and guided by friendly locals.
We sat very close to the front and the boat can bounce in the water when hitting bigger waves from other boats so you could get very lightly wet or sprayed but it's Bangkok so it might feel good. When going down the canals and encountering other boats, the boats would slow down to minimize bouncing.
One other thing, after exiting the boat at the end, we had to leave the area by going over a gate. The gate is about the height of straddling a bike or a little less. I can understand having a gate to keep small children from the water but couldn't it have been opened and people can walk out. This definitely would rule out people with disabilities or limitations. Also, why was there a raised walkway on the the way in/out towards the boat dock. On the way out, we just walked on the ground next to it.
Anyways, I really liked the tour and recommend it for capable people.

Very interesting trip on the canals learning about the history of the “khlongs” in this area of Bangkok. Tack was our guide and he was great - we highly recommend booking your tour with him. He was very knowledgeable and we were very interested to learn about the royal, more formal temples versus the community temples. We saw monitor lizards sunning themselves and fed the fish in the art workshop area- this part along the canal is a heritage area preserved in the old style and we also got to fed the cat fish - also protected. For me the highlight was seeing the 69 metre tall Buddha. A tour not to be missed!
